Skövde, Sweden — September 17, 2020 — Flamebait Games invites you today to let your imagination go nuts! The ludicrous weapon-crafting online multiplayer battle has commenced in “Forge and Fight!”, is now available for PC via Steam Early Access for $19.99/€16.99/£15.99.
Enter the forge today as a blacksmith gladiator in charge of choosing from a variety of weapon parts to craft and arm yourself with the biggest, baddest weapon that you can think up! Then take your creation online to fight against up to 8 other players in online arena battle action. Or if you just want to experiment in single-player, then check out the open-ended Sandbox Mode with 50 weapon parts to choose from and endless waves of bots to annihilate.

About Flamebait Games
Flamebait Games is a small award-winning game studio focused on delivering strange and charming games to the masses. The studio’s first game was Passpartout: The Starving Artist, which was released in the summer of 2017. In early 2018, the team expanded to six people and later that year released Verlet Swing.
